中国易修网>维修资讯>

c语言for循环经典例子

c语言for循环经典例子

浏览次数:1717次    时间:2024-06-09
  • 资讯详情
  • C语言是一种经典的编程语言,而for循环则是C语言中最为常见的循环结构之一。在本文中,我们将介绍C语言中for循环的经典例子。

    首先,让我们来看一个简单的for循环例子:

    ```

    #include

    int main() {

    int i;

    for(i = 0; i < 5; i++) {

    printf('Hello, world!\n');

    }

    return 0;

    }

    ```

    这段代码中,我们定义了一个整型变量i,并用for循环来输出“Hello, world!”五次。for循环的结构如下:

    ```

    for(initialization; condition; increment) {

    statement(s);

    }

    ```

    其中,initialization用于初始化循环计数器;condition为循环条件,只有当条件为真时,循环才会继续执行;increment用于在每次循环后更新循环计数器的值;statement(s)则是循环体,即要执行的语句块。

    在上面的例子中,我们将i初始化为0,然后设定循环条件为i小于5,每次循环后将i加1,循环体中输出“Hello, world!”。因为i在每次循环后都会加1,所以循环会执行5次,正好输出5次“Hello, world!”。

    除了简单的循环输出外,for循环还可以用来计算各种数值,例如阶乘、斐波那契数列等。下面是一个计算阶乘的例子:

    ```

    #include

    int main() {

    int i, n, factorial = 1;

    printf('Enter a positive integer: ');

    scanf('%d', &n);

    for(i = 1; i <= n; i++) {

    factorial *= i;

    }

    printf('Factorial of %d is %d\n', n, factorial);

    return 0;

    }

    ```

    在这个例子中,我们首先通过scanf函数获取用户输入的正整数n,然后用for循环计算n的阶乘,最后输出计算结果。需要注意的是,我们将factorial初始化为1,这是因为任何数的阶乘乘积都为1。

    除了计算阶乘外,for循环还可以用来计算斐波那契数列,这是一个非常著名的数列,其每个数都是前两个数之和。下面是一个计算斐波那契数列的例子:

    ```

    #include

    int main() {

    int i, n, a = 0, b = 1, c;

    printf('Enter the number of terms: ');

    http://easiu.com/common/images/NcCqdUnjQM_2.jpg

    scanf('%d', &n);

    printf('Fibonacci series: ');

    for(i = 1; i <= n; i++) {

    printf('%d ', a);

    c = a + b;

    a = b;

    b = c;

    }

    return 0;

    }

    ```

    在这个例子中,我们首先通过scanf函数获取用户输入的项数n,然后用for循环计算斐波那契数列,并逐个输出每一项。需要注意的是,我们将a和b分别初始化为0和1,这是因为斐波那契数列的前两项分别为0和1。

    综上所述,for循环是C语言中非常重要的循环结构之一,它可以用来执行各种计算和输出任务。我们可以根据具体的需求来灵活使用for循环,从而实现我们想要的功能。

  • 热门资讯
  • 售后维修电话查询
  • 九阳电磁炉21ee5

    九阳电磁炉21ee5

    tcl l42e9fr电视机拆机

    tcl l42e9fr电视机拆机

    电路到用电器l

    电路到用电器l

    康佳电视能换台快一点吗

    康佳电视能换台快一点吗

    洗衣机开机不进水但波轮转

    洗衣机开机不进水但波轮转

    电脑常见故障现场处理

    电脑常见故障现场处理

    创维洗衣机显示1e

    创维洗衣机显示1e

    格力太阳能中央空调

    格力太阳能中央空调

    万家乐热水器服务维修中心

    万家乐热水器服务维修中心

    空调为什么要加氨

    空调为什么要加氨

  • 其它资讯相关文章
  • 液晶电视逻辑板换板

    液晶电视逻辑板换板

    三洋洗衣机售后服务点

    三洋洗衣机售后服务点

    燃气锅炉故障ef

    燃气锅炉故障ef

    康佳p2962k1三无

    康佳p2962k1三无

    杭州能率热水器售后服务

    杭州能率热水器售后服务

    春兰空调出现电热

    春兰空调出现电热

    创维6t18进总线

    创维6t18进总线

    空调PCB故障代码

    空调PCB故障代码

    飞利浦电视eco自动关机

    飞利浦电视eco自动关机

    康佳铂晶lc-tm4711

    康佳铂晶lc-tm4711

  • 其它资讯相关问题
  • 全自动洗衣机换离合器视频    未回答
  • 电视机时暗时亮    未回答
  • 南昌海信电视遥控维修    未回答
  • 创维32e380s屏幕闪    未回答
  • 格力空调遥控器的使用    未回答
  • 组装电视机开机烧行管    未回答
  • 老式电视机 没有蓝屏功能    未回答
  • 电视长时间开机黑屏    未回答
  • 洗衣机是自己调水的吗    未回答
  • 邯郸美的维修点    未回答
  • 西门子洗衣机维修事例    未回答
  • 东莞长安步步高售后点    未回答
  • 海尔油烟机官网旗舰店    未回答
  • 创维电视机过热    未回答
  • 洗衣机马达电容器    未回答
  • 液晶电视半边垂直线    未回答
  • tda8356原理与维修    未回答
  • 中央空调需要加氨吗    未回答
  • 自动上水太阳能热水器    未回答
  • 九阳智能电饭煲电路    未回答
  • 其它资讯相关维信息修
  • 长虹25gw空调内机主控电路图
  • 美的电磁炉 mc-ep186图纸
  • 美的电饭煲主板
  • 电视主板保护不能开机
  • tcll50e5090有内置wifi
  • 科立泰电磁炉电路图
  • 热水器温控器如何判断好坏
  • 汉阳海尔洗衣机售后
  • led背光亮度不均
  • 小鸭空调故障代码
  • 中央空调压机保护
  • 空调交流接触器打火
  • 电脑煲煮不熟饭
  • 三星 电视 7po
  • 空调制冷室外环境温度最低多少
  • 波轮洗衣机拆解实图
  • 海尔 lb32r3 支持mp4播放吗
  • 格力电子膨胀阀开度2000
  • 长虹电视株洲维修点
  • 门头沟区格力空调售后
  • tcl液晶电视机 电源
  • 电磁炉元件数据
  • 相关资讯
  • 海信空调y-h1-02(c)
  • 创维ld1117引脚功能
  • 长虹w01手机屏
  • 格力遥控器温度切换
  • 美的电压力锅煮饭直接跳到数字
  • ms82pvt主板通病
  • 变频加氟家电维修
  • led显示屏漏光修理
  • 苏泊尔官方售后维修点地址
  • 创维47l03rf排线
  • 免责声明: 维修资讯栏目部分文章来自互联网(全部或部分摘录),如果版权所有人不同意我们转载,请通过书面告知,我们将在第一时间删除。文章内容不代表中国易修网观点,仅供参考,请谨慎使用。中国易修网对您使用的后果概不负责。您可以转载或引用本站的资讯栏目内容,请注名文章出处,但不得用以任何商业用途。